A man familiar to local law enforcement was arrested again early Tuesday morning.  Lincoln Police were called to Le Auto Center at 2301 Fairfield around 6:00 a.m. on a report of a man possibly cutting a catalytic converter off a vehicle.

When officers arrived they found 32-year-old Sergey Stoyan dressed in all dark clothing under a 2008 Honda Prius.  Captain Todd Kocian says as officers approached Stoyan grabbed a backpack and fled on foot ignoring officer’s commands to stop.  Kocian says Stoyan was digging around his waist band area and a taser was deployed.

Stoyan was then taken into custody without incident.  Officers ultimately located narcotics paraphernalia, a sawsall cutting tool, various other tools and cutting blades in his possession.  Damage to the Prius was estimated at $300.

Stoyan was arrested for possession of a controlled substance, possession of burglars tools, criminal mischief, obstructing a police officer and resisting arrest.    He was also arrested by Lincoln Police in April for a catalytic theft converter and last week by Lancaster County deputies after they  found him at the demolition site of Shakers in Waverly.
